Searched refs:thread_info (Results 1 - 25 of 441) sorted by relevance

1234567891011>>

/arch/cris/include/arch-v10/arch/
H A Dthread_info.h5 static inline struct thread_info *current_thread_info(void)
7 struct thread_info *ti;
/arch/metag/kernel/
H A Dasm-offsets.c8 #include <linux/thread_info.h>
12 DEFINE(THREAD_INFO_SIZE, sizeof(struct thread_info));
/arch/avr32/kernel/
H A Dasm-offsets.c9 #include <linux/thread_info.h>
14 OFFSET(TI_task, thread_info, task);
15 OFFSET(TI_exec_domain, thread_info, exec_domain);
16 OFFSET(TI_flags, thread_info, flags);
17 OFFSET(TI_cpu, thread_info, cpu);
18 OFFSET(TI_preempt_count, thread_info, preempt_count);
19 OFFSET(TI_rar_saved, thread_info, rar_saved);
20 OFFSET(TI_rsr_saved, thread_info, rsr_saved);
21 OFFSET(TI_restart_block, thread_info, restart_block);
/arch/microblaze/include/asm/
H A Dswitch_to.h13 struct thread_info;
15 extern struct task_struct *_switch_to(struct thread_info *prev,
16 struct thread_info *next);
/arch/unicore32/include/asm/
H A Dswitch_to.h14 struct thread_info;
22 struct thread_info *, struct thread_info *);
/arch/cris/include/arch-v32/arch/
H A Dthread_info.h4 /* Return a thread_info struct. */
5 static inline struct thread_info *current_thread_info(void)
7 struct thread_info *ti;
/arch/alpha/include/asm/
H A Dcurrent.h4 #include <linux/thread_info.h>
/arch/mips/include/asm/
H A Dirq_regs.h14 #include <linux/thread_info.h>
/arch/score/include/asm/
H A Dirq_regs.h4 #include <linux/thread_info.h>
/arch/arm/include/asm/
H A Dswitch_to.h4 #include <linux/thread_info.h>
21 extern struct task_struct *__switch_to(struct task_struct *, struct thread_info *, struct thread_info *);
H A Dthread_info.h2 * arch/arm/include/asm/thread_info.h
51 struct thread_info { struct
89 #define init_thread_info (init_thread_union.thread_info)
95 static inline struct thread_info *current_thread_info(void) __attribute_const__;
97 static inline struct thread_info *current_thread_info(void)
100 return (struct thread_info *)(sp & ~(THREAD_SIZE - 1));
116 extern void crunch_task_disable(struct thread_info *);
117 extern void crunch_task_copy(struct thread_info *, void *);
118 extern void crunch_task_restore(struct thread_info *, void *);
119 extern void crunch_task_release(struct thread_info *);
[all...]
H A Dthread_notify.h18 #include <asm/thread_info.h>
32 static inline void thread_notify(unsigned long rc, struct thread_info *thread)
/arch/powerpc/include/asm/
H A Dirq.h51 extern struct thread_info *critirq_ctx[NR_CPUS];
52 extern struct thread_info *dbgirq_ctx[NR_CPUS];
53 extern struct thread_info *mcheckirq_ctx[NR_CPUS];
62 extern struct thread_info *hardirq_ctx[NR_CPUS];
63 extern struct thread_info *softirq_ctx[NR_CPUS];
66 extern void call_do_softirq(struct thread_info *tp);
67 extern void call_do_irq(struct pt_regs *regs, struct thread_info *tp);
/arch/avr32/include/asm/
H A Dcurrent.h4 #include <linux/thread_info.h>
/arch/cris/include/asm/
H A Dcurrent.h4 #include <linux/thread_info.h>
/arch/m32r/include/asm/
H A Dcurrent.h4 #include <linux/thread_info.h>
/arch/parisc/include/asm/
H A Dcurrent.h4 #include <linux/thread_info.h>
/arch/tile/include/asm/
H A Dcurrent.h18 #include <linux/thread_info.h>
/arch/arc/include/asm/
H A Dthread_info.h9 * No need for ARC specific thread_info allocator (kmalloc/free). This is
31 #include <linux/thread_info.h>
41 struct thread_info { struct
70 #define init_thread_info (init_thread_union.thread_info)
73 static inline __attribute_const__ struct thread_info *current_thread_info(void)
76 return (struct thread_info *)(sp & ~(THREAD_SIZE - 1));
/arch/tile/kernel/
H A Dasm-offsets.c32 #include <linux/thread_info.h>
54 offsetof(struct thread_info, task));
56 offsetof(struct thread_info, flags));
58 offsetof(struct thread_info, status));
60 offsetof(struct thread_info, homecache_cpu));
62 offsetof(struct thread_info, preempt_count));
64 offsetof(struct thread_info, step_state));
67 offsetof(struct thread_info, unalign_jit_base));
69 offsetof(struct thread_info, unalign_jit_tmp));
/arch/c6x/include/asm/
H A Dthread_info.h41 struct thread_info { struct
69 #define init_thread_info (init_thread_union.thread_info)
74 struct thread_info *current_thread_info(void)
76 struct thread_info *ti;
/arch/ia64/kernel/
H A Dinit_task.c28 #define init_thread_info init_task_mem.s.thread_info
33 struct thread_info thread_info; member in struct:__anon1750::__anon1751
39 .thread_info = INIT_THREAD_INFO(init_task_mem.s.task)
/arch/m68k/include/asm/
H A Dcurrent.h15 #include <linux/thread_info.h>
H A Dthread_info.h26 struct thread_info { struct
53 static inline struct thread_info *current_thread_info(void)
55 struct thread_info *ti;
66 #define init_thread_info (init_thread_union.thread_info)
/arch/sparc/include/asm/
H A Dcurrent.h14 #include <linux/thread_info.h>

Completed in 737 milliseconds

1234567891011>>